Canon Installing Drivers IMPORTANT

  • Log on as the administrator (or a member of the Administrators group).
  • Quit all running applications before installation.
  • Do not switch users during the installation process.
  • Internet connection may be required during the installation. Connection fees may apply. Consult the internet service provider.
  • It may be necessary to restart your computer during the installation process. Follow the on-screen instructions and do not remove the Setup CD-ROM during restarting. The installation resumes once your computer has restarted.
  • If the firewall function of your security software is turned on, a warning message may appear that Canon software is attempting to access
    the network. If such a warning message appears, set the security software to always allow access.

Installing the PIXMA MG3220 on Your Wireless Network

  1. If you are installing your printer on your network for the first time, a step-by-step walkthrough of the wireless setup is built into the installation routine of the software that shipped with your PIXMA.
  2. Insert the Setup CD-ROM that came with your printer into your CD-ROM drive and proceed through the easy to follow instructions.
  3. If you don’t have or cannot use the Setup CD-ROM, you can still install the printer using a downloaded file.
  4. Please search by your printer’s name or model in the search field on the right.
  5. Be sure to select Wireless Connection on the Connection Method Selection screen (1-2).

Continue carefully following the Printer Setup instructions (Steps 2-1 through 2-3) until the Setup Procedure Selection screen (3-1) appears.

On the Setup Procedure Selection screen (3-1) screen, select Wireless Setup Using the USB Cable. This is the recommended setup method. You will need to use the supplied USB cable

Continue to follow any on-screen instructions until the Software Installation List appears.

On the Software Installation List select any additional* software to install and click Next.

Canon Installing Drivers MP Drivers is required for installation and cannot be deselected. In addition, we recommend installing My Image Garden and Quick Menu in order to take full advantage of your printer’s features.
If you are using the downloaded ‘Mini

Master setup’ file to install the printer, only the MP Drivers will be installed. Additional software can be downloaded separately. The software can be found in the Software section of Canon Drivers & Software (the same page where you downloaded the Mini Master setup file).

The drivers and software will install. Continue to follow the on-screen instructions. Connect the supplied USB cable to the printer and computer when the Connect Cable screen appears

The Connect Cable screen closes automatically after the printer is detected

If the Detected Access Points List* appears, select the one you wish to connect to, enter the network key and click connect

*This screen normally appears if you have multiple access points or multiple access points exist in your immediate area.

If the Confirm Connection Access Point* screen appears, verify the information then click Yes

*This screen normally appears when you have only one access point

Disconnect the USB cable when the Disconnect Cable screen appears. Click Next

Setup is now complete. Follow any remaining instructions to exit the setup program.

Installing the PIXMA MG3220 on Your Wireless Network

If you can’t find your CD-ROM, you may download the MG3200 series Mini Master Setup, which includes the same step-by-step installation as the CD-ROM, by following the instructions below:

  • Select the operating system of your computer in the dropdown lists (see example below).
  • Expand the ‘Drivers’ section, if necessary, by clicking the red triangle.
  • Click on the ‘MG3200 series Mini Master Setup’ entry.
  • After reading the license agreement, click ‘I Agree-Begin Download’ and save the file to your computer.
  • Once the download is complete, double-click the file from its download location to begin the installation.
  • Follow the same instructions as you would if using the Setup CD-ROM.
